Segmentation Analysis
The Chemical Analytical & Consulting Services Market is divided by type and application, with each segment supporting quality control, product development, and regulatory compliance across industries. The global Chemical Analytical & Consulting Services Market size was USD 54.43 Billion in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 57.79 Billion in 2026 and USD 61.35 Billion by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 6.17% during the forecast period. Testing services account for a large part of market demand because industries require regular product verification and safety checks. Consulting services are expanding as companies seek expert support for regulations and process improvement, while other services include training, certification, and technical documentation. On the application side, large enterprises generate strong demand due to large production volumes and global operations, while SMEs are increasing service adoption to improve product quality and market competitiveness.
By Type
Testing
Testing services form an important part of the Chemical Analytical & Consulting Services Market because industries need accurate laboratory results for product quality and safety. Nearly 56% of customers require routine chemical testing for raw materials and finished products. More than 50% of projects include contamination analysis and purity testing, while around 47% focus on environmental and regulatory requirements. The growth of pharmaceutical, food, and specialty chemical production continues to increase the need for advanced testing solutions.
Testing held the largest share in the Chemical Analytical & Consulting Services Market, accounting for USD 31.21 Billion in 2025, representing 57.35% of the total market. This seg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of 6.35% from 2025 to 2035, supported by rising quality standards, regulatory requirements, and industrial safety programs.
Consulting
Consulting services help companies improve production methods, manage regulations, and reduce operational risks. Around 52% of industrial businesses seek external consulting for compliance and technical support. Nearly 46% of consulting projects involve process optimization, while about 43% focus on environmental management and product development. The need for expert guidance across complex chemical operations continues to support demand for professional consulting services.
Consulting accounted for USD 17.42 Billion in 2025, representing 32.00% of the total market. This segment is projected to expand at a CAGR of 6.12% from 2025 to 2035, driven by increasing regulatory complexity and demand for specialized industry knowledge.
